Ingredients You’ll Need
- 1 15.25 oz. box white cake mix: Provides the structure and base sweetness for these cookies; a vanilla cake mix works perfectly too.
- 1 8 oz. brick cream cheese (softened): Adds creaminess and richness that elevates the cookie’s texture.
- 1/2 cup butter (softened): Enhances the flavor and contributes to a tender texture; make sure it’s at room temperature for easy mixing.
- 1 egg: Binds the ingredients together and adds moisture.
- 1 tsp vanilla extract: Brings depth of flavor; for a twist, try almond extract instead.
- 1/4 cup powdered sugar (for sprinkling on top): Adds a touch of sweetness and a beautiful finish; feel free to adjust the amount based on your preference.
How to Make Cream Cheese Cake Mix Cookies Recipe
Preheat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 350°. This ensures the cookies bake evenly once they’re ready to go in.
Mix Cream Cheese and Butter: In a mixing bowl, combine 1 8 oz. brick softened cream cheese and 1/2 cup softened butter. Using a handheld mixer or mixing by hand, beat them together until you achieve a creamy consistency.
Add Egg and Vanilla: Beat in 1 egg and 1 tsp vanilla extract to the cream mixture. Continue mixing until everything is fully incorporated, ensuring a smooth batter.
Incorporate Cake Mix: Gradually add the 1 15.25 oz. box white cake mix to the mixing bowl, stirring until everything is well combined and the dough is thick. The mixture may seem quite stiff, which is perfectly normal!
Scoop Dough: Using a medium scoop or a tablespoon, scoop heaping tablespoons of dough onto a parchment-lined or silicone-lined baking sheet. Make sure they’re spaced about 2 inches apart for even baking.
Bake the Cookies: Pop the cookies into your preheated oven and bake for 9-11 minutes. Look for edges that are set; they might appear slightly undercooked in the center, but they’ll firm up as they cool.
Cool and Finish: After removing from the oven, allow the cookies to cool completely on the baking sheet. This step is essential for the best texture. Once they’ve cooled, give them a light dusting of 1/4 cup powdered sugar on top for that classic cookie finish.

Storing & Reheating
Store any leftover c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 4-5 days. If you want them to last longer, freeze your cookies for up to 3 months. Place them in a zip-top freezer bag or airtight container, layering parchment paper between cookies to prevent sticking. When ready to enjoy, reheat in a preheated oven at 300°F for about 5 minutes to bring back their soft texture.
Chef’s Helpful Tips
- Start with softened cream cheese and butter; this prevents lumps in your batter.
- If the dough seems too sticky, chill it in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es before scooping.
- For an extra flavor kick, add chocolate chips, nuts, or dried fruit to the dough.
- Always check for doneness toward the lower end of the baking time to avoid overcooking.
- Allow cookies to cool completely before storing to maintain their softness.

Recipe FAQs
Can I use a different flavor of cake mix?
Absolutely! While this recipe uses a white cake mix, you can try using chocolate, lemon, or even funfetti for a colorful twist. Each flavor will bring a new character to your cookies.
How should I store leftover cookies?
To keep your cookies fresh, place them in an airtight container at room temperature for 4-5 days. For longer storage, freeze them for up to 3 months, ensuring they’re well wrapped to avoid freezer burn.
Can I make these cookies ahead of time?
Yes, you can make the dough ahead of time and refrigerate it for up to 2 days. Alternatively, scoop out the cookie dough onto a baking sheet, freeze the scoops until solid, and then transfer them to a freezer bag. Bake straight from frozen, adding a minute or two to the baking time.
Why did my cookies spread too much?
If your cookies spread excessively, it may be due to softened, melted butter or not enough flour. Make sure your butter is softened but not oily, and ensure you’re using the correct measurements for all ingredients. If needed, chill the dough before baking to help control the spread.
